There are many different sources of protein available to vegetarians. Chick peas, tofu, kidney beans, baked beans, almonds, peanut butter, soy milk, dried apricots, and avocado are all great sources of protein.
Chick peas are also called garbanzo beans.

Chick peas (also known as garbanzo beans) were first cultivated in Turkey. The predominant producers of chick peas are Middle Eastern countries.
